About us

A-Comfort Service opened in Pittsburgh, PA in July of 1988, by Todd & Susan Rhule along with Todd’s Mother, Marcia Rhule. Servicing Pittsburgh’s North Hills and the surrounding areas of Pittsburgh, A-Comfort Service grew from 1 employee to 20. In 1997, the company incorporated and added a plumbing division to it’s existing heating and cooling services. In the Fall of 2003, Frank Moran came on board as Vice President. A-Comfort Service is one of the largest and most trusted HVAC companies around Pittsburgh, servicing residential and small business customers. We have worked to develop our reputation as a high-quality, professional HVAC and plumbing services company with a commitment to professionalism and excellence in the delivery of our services

.On Feb 4th Jack from A-Comfort Services came to my house to find out why we were not getting any heat. He found that it was because the Sage Control Circuit Board had gone bad and needed to be replaced.  He said that there would be no charge for the part because it was covered under the warranty. He wrote up the estimate stating that it would be $280 for two hours of labor, $47 for what was listed as regular trip, and $3.00 for fuel.  Totaling to $330, he asked for half the money that day so I paid him $165.  The next day when he came to put the part in, it didn't take him anymore than ten minutes.  When he asked for the rest of the money I told him that since he didn't take the two hours he claimed it would take, I shouldn't owe him anymore money.  Then he tried to tell me that he could have charged me for the circuit board because I didn't follow what it said in the warranty about doing maintenance.  In other words making sure I had the boiler checked every year.  Then he showed me where the word maintenance was in the warranty. In this part of the warranty it states that that warranty does not cover for "any damage, defects, or malfunctions resulting from improper operation, maintenance, misuse, abuse, accident,..."  Now he was assuming that I hadn't had yearly maintenance done because I wasn't calling A-Comfort to do it.  I pointed out to him that I had been doing yearly maintenance, having someone come in and check it from a qualified company from off of an Angie's List deal.  Then he switches over to telling me that he had to drive a half hour to go and get the part.  So now because he couldn't get me on the maintenance, he's going  to throw that in.  He left without getting anymore money from me, but his supervisor Bill Hagmier called me.  Mr. Hagmier  politely admitted that Jack didn't properly explain things to me and we ended up compromising and I sent them a check for $70.  I had looked into some other reviews of A-Comfort and there was one where a worker told someone that they didn't have to honor the warranty  because this person used another company to do yearly maintenance checks.  The Magnuson -Moss Warranty Act  is a United States federal statute that governs warranties on consumer products.  There is a section referred to as "Tie-In Sales" Provisions.  It states: Generally, tie-in-sales provisions aren't allowed.  That's a provision that requires a consumer to buy an item or service from a particular company to keep their warranty coverage.  I hope that this info is helpful to other Angie's List Members.
